Job Description |
The Graphic Designer is responsible for digital and print design and creation of College publications and marketing materials from concept through production. Duties include: designing, creating, and/or updating event programs, flyers, brochures, ads, logos, promotional and other documents for print, digital and
OOD projects; meeting with and updating internal clients; obtaining estimates from and transmitting files to vendors; digital photography and photo archiving; creating, posting, and tracking social media ads; maintaining and updating job status and tracking; and performing specific job tasks and functions unique to the position as assigned by supervisor.
